OAR 690-020-0026
Fees


(1)

The Department may charge a fee for examination of the site, plans and specifications, features, and other supporting information regarding construction of a new Dam or construction to modify Dam Height. The fee, as provided in ORS 540.449 (Construction plan approval), must be paid prior to final design approval and may not exceed the lesser of the costs of providing the examination or the amounts provided in ORS 540.449 (Construction plan approval)(3).

(2)

Dam owners subject to the Department’s laws governing Dam safety shall submit to the Department an annual fee based upon the Dam’s Hazard Rating as provided in ORS 536.050 (Fees)(2) to support the Dam Safety Program and administration expenses.

(a)

Dam owners who fail to pay the annual fee on or before six months after the billing date may be required to pay a late fee as provided in ORS 536.050 (Fees)(2).

(b)

If a Dam owner fails to pay the annual fee or late fee charged by the Department, the Department may, after giving the Dam owner notice by certified mail, place a lien on the real property where the Dam is located for the fees owed by the Dam owner.

(c)

Multiple Dams directly adjacent to each other and connected together and separated only by Embankments or other manmade materials will be considered as one Dam for the purpose of determining annual fees.
